Elden Ring Star Shares the Unexpected Conversation That Landed Him a Role in the Movie!

The upcoming Elden Ring movie has assembled an impressive cast, and one of its newest stars has now shared the surprising story behind how he joined the project. Peter Serafinowicz, who is already familiar to FromSoftware fans through his voice work in several of the developer’s games, recently revealed that his casting was the result of an unexpected encounter with director Alex Garland years before the film entered production.

Moreover, Serafinowicz spoke about his deep appreciation for the Dark Souls series, explaining why FromSoftware’s games have remained unlike anything else he has ever played.

Peter Serafinowicz’s Love for FromSoftware Games Made the Role Special

Before discussing how he landed the role, Serafinowicz reflected on what makes the Dark Souls games so memorable. According to him, the challenge and sense of accomplishment are unlike anything offered by other games.

Speaking about his experience, he said:

“Once that clicks, it’s like, oh my god, this is the game I’ve been waiting for my whole life. It teaches you that no obstacle is insurmountable. And it’s just the most satisfying game that I’ve ever played. And there’s a thing about all these games, once you play them and if they click for you, you don’t want to play any other game. And I just haven’t.”

His comments highlight why joining the Elden Ring movie carries extra significance. As someone who genuinely admires FromSoftware’s work, becoming part of the franchise represents a full-circle moment.

A Chance Meeting With Alex Garland Led to the Elden Ring Movie

Serafinowicz also explained that his connection with Elden Ring director Alex Garland began through an unexpected meeting at a talent agency.

Recalling how everything started, he said:

“[Garland] had to go into a meeting and I left my phone number at reception. I said, ‘Could you give this to Alex Garland when he comes out?’ It was like a sort of date, you know.”

That simple gesture turned into a lasting friendship, which would later lead to an opportunity neither of them could have predicted.

Reflecting on how things came together years later, Serafinowicz added:

“And so we became friends. Anyway, fast forward to now, Alex is currently directing Elden Ring the movie, and I’m in it! I’m in it! I just can’t believe my luck. I just can’t believe that, that it’s like, wow, dude. Wow, man!”

Peter Serafinowicz’s Role Remains a Mystery

Although Serafinowicz has officially joined the cast, the filmmakers have not revealed which character he will portray.

Naturally, that has sparked speculation among fans. One popular theory suggests he could voice the Loathsome Dung Eater, thanks to his extensive voice acting experience. However, neither the production team nor Serafinowicz has confirmed those rumors.

Until an official announcement arrives, fans will have to wait to learn exactly who he is playing.

Everything We Know About the Elden Ring Movie

The Elden Ring movie is being written and directed by Alex Garland, while Hidetaka Miyazaki is helping guide the adaptation. In addition, George R.R. Martin, who helped create the game’s world and mythology, is contributing to the story.

The confirmed cast currently includes:

  • Kit Connor
  • Cailee Spaeny
  • Ben Whishaw
  • Nick Offerman
  • Tom Burke
  • Havana Rose Liu
  • Sonoya Mizuno
  • Jonathan Pryce
  • Ruby Cruz
  • Jefferson Hall
  • Emma Laird
  • John Hodgkinson
  • Peter Serafinowicz

The live-action adaptation is currently in production for IMAX and is scheduled to arrive in theaters on March 3, 2028.
